Webster's 1828 Dictionary

ANTECHAMBER

n.[Ante, before, and chamber. ] A chamber or apartment before the chief apartment to which it leads, and in which persons wait for audience.

 

Webster's 1913 Dictionary

ANTECHAMBER

An "te *cham `ber, n. Etym: [Cf. F. antichambre. ]

 

1. A chamber or apartment before the chief apartment and leading into it, in which persons wait for audience; an outer chamber. See Lobby.

 

2. A space viewed as the outer chamber or the entrance to an interior part. The mouth, the antechamber to the digestive canal. Todd & Bowman.

 

New American Oxford Dictionary

antechamber

an te cham ber |ˈantēˌCHāmbər ˈæn (t )iˌtʃeɪmbər | noun a small room leading to a main one. ORIGIN mid 17th cent. (as antichamber ): from French antichambre, from Italian anticamera, from anti- preceding + camera (see chamber ).
